Walnut Avenue Family & Women's Center's mission is to end cycles of trauma, support lifelong learning, and promote healthy relationships with oneself and others. Significant activities include services for survivors of domestic violence, services for children & youth, family support services, early childhood education services, volunteer and internship opportunities, and community outreach and prevention activities including prevention of family violence.

What Human Services executives earn in California
WALNUT AVENUE FAMILY & WOMENS CENTER reported no executive compensation in its latest filing. For context, the highest-paid executive at a comparable human services organization in California earns a median of $110,963.
These are human services sector-wide figures, not this organization's reported pay. Based on 909 organizations across 909 filings (2021 – 2023).
